Barn roof construction services involve the design, installation, and replacement of barn roofs on agricultural, commercial, or residential properties. These services typically include selecting appropriate roofing materials, ensuring proper structural support, and creating a weather-tight seal to protect the building’s interior. Experienced contractors understand the unique requirements of barn roofs, such as accommodating large open spaces, providing adequate ventilation, and ensuring durability against the elements. Whether constructing a new barn or replacing an aging roof, these professionals focus on delivering a sturdy, long-lasting structure that meets the specific needs of each property.

One of the primary issues that barn roof construction services help resolve is damage caused by weather exposure, such as leaks, rot, or structural weakening. Over time, roofs can develop cracks, missing shingles, or compromised framing, which can lead to water intrusion and damage to stored equipment, livestock, or stored crops. Properly constructed roofs also help prevent issues related to wind uplift or heavy snow loads, which can threaten the stability of the entire structure. By upgrading or repairing a barn roof, property owners can safeguard their investments and prevent costly repairs down the line.

Barn roof construction is often needed for a variety of property types, including farms, equestrian facilities, storage buildings, and even some commercial properties with large open spaces. These structures typically require roofs that are both functional and capable of supporting specific loads, such as insulation or solar panels. Rural properties, as well as larger residential estates with outbuildings, frequently utilize barn roof services when building new structures or updating outdated ones. The overview below groups typical Barn Roof Construction proj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Contra Costa County, CA.

In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.

Smaller Repairs - Most minor barn roof repairs, such as patching leaks or replacing a few shingles, typically cost between $250 and $600. These projects are common and usually fall within the lower to mid-range prices based on material and labor needs.

Partial Roof Replacement - When only sections of the barn roof need replacement, costs generally range from $1,000 to $3,500. Many local contractors handle these jobs efficiently within this range, though larger or more complex sections can push costs higher.

Full Roof Replacement - Complete barn roof replacements often fall between $4,000 and $8,000, depending on the size and materials used. Larger, more intricate projects can exceed this range, especially with premium materials or custom features.

Complex or Custom Projects - Custom barn roofing projects, such as unique architectural features or high-end materials, can cost $10,000 or more. These are less common and typically involve detailed work that pushes beyond standard pricing bands.

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What types of barn roof construction services are available locally? Local contractors offer a range of barn roof construction services including new roof installation, roof repairs, and roof replacement tailored to agricultural and rural buildings in Contra Costa County and nearby areas.

How do local service providers handle barn roof inspections? Local pros typically perform thorough inspections to assess the condition of barn roofs, identify leaks or damage, and recommend appropriate repair or replacement options based on their findings.

Can local contractors customize barn roof designs? Yes, many local service providers can customize barn roof designs to match specific structural requirements, aesthetic preferences, or functional needs for agricultural buildings in the area.

What materials are commonly used by local pros for barn roofs? Common materials used by local contractors include metal roofing, asphalt shingles, and wood shingles, chosen based on durability, budget, and suitability for barn structures.

How do local contractors ensure proper installation of barn roofs? Local pros follow industry best practices for installation, ensuring proper framing, sealing, and weatherproofing to help maintain the integrity and longevity of barn roofs in Contra Costa County and surrounding regions.
